Church leaders urged to be committed to physical development of members

Tue, 18 Apr 2006 Source: GNA

Kumasi, April 18, GNA - The Reverend Francis Nyadu-Addo, leader and founder of the 'Compassion For Souls Evangelical Chapel', has charged church leaders to kick against over-indulgence in spiritual activities to the detriment of the physical development of their members. He indicated the need for church leaders to explore avenues to offer employable skills and other development programmes to their members to enable them contribute meaningfully towards the nation's socio-economic development.

Rev Nyadu-Addo was preaching at a special service to round off a four-day Easter retreat of the church in Kumasi on Monday. It was on the theme: "The Role of the Contemporary Christian in Nation Building".

Rev Nyadu-Addo decried instances where some Christians spent their productive time attending prayer meetings, fasting and engaging in other spiritual activities.
